William Skarupinski


Skarupinski, William A. "Bill", beloved husband of the late Beverly (nee Thome); loving father of Justine "Tina"; dear brother of Betty (Jerry) Maciag and Barbara (Bob) Wolynia; fond uncle of many nieces and nephews; Papa to two fur babies; adopted father and grandfather of many special people; loving boyfriend of Emma I. Rodriguez.


 He was the owner of "Bill's Auto Repair" on Archer Avenue, the home of Race Car #3. Not only  was Bill a classic car enthusiast, he fabricated, showed, and raced the cars. A member of Local Short Track Stock Car Racing and Champion of the 1985 Illiana Speedway.
